Output 078ecb40f6a3b5544e31643ea5e2eb29c5504842c96b50bf4eb26f629a3e1141:2

value
100589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ef1add9f8a1319bc3efafa82b3d8a33adf3b1199 OP_EQUAL
address
3PVHc45UUV62CTYjWrncWLsUR7Rt31uFgA
transaction
078ecb40f6a3b5544e31643ea5e2eb29c5504842c96b50bf4eb26f629a3e1141
confirmations
353451
spent
true